vimcolor(vimcolorsheme)

# vimcolor## 简介Vim 是一个功能强大的文本编辑器,广泛应用于开发、配置管理和文档编写等领域。它以其高度可定制性和丰富的插件生态系统著称。在 Vim 中,颜色方案(Color Scheme)是提升代码可读性、提高开发效率的重要工具之一。Vimcolor 指的是用户通过配置或使用第三方插件为 Vim 设置的色彩主题。本文将详细介绍 Vim 颜色方案的基本概念、如何自定义颜色方案以及一些常用的 Vimcolor 插件和资源。---## Vim 颜色方案的基础知识### 什么是颜色方案?Vim 的颜色方案是指用于设置编辑器界面外观的一组配色规则。这些规则包括但不限于语法高亮、状态栏颜色、菜单背景等。通过合理选择颜色方案,开发者可以显著改善代码阅读体验,尤其是在长时间编码时减少视觉疲劳。### 颜色方案的作用1.

增强代码可读性

:通过不同的颜色区分变量、函数、注释等内容,使代码逻辑更加清晰。 2.

个性化定制

:每个开发者都有自己的偏好,颜色方案提供了高度自由度来满足个性化需求。 3.

提升工作效率

:合适的颜色搭配可以降低注意力分散的风险,帮助开发者专注于代码本身。---## 如何自定义 Vim 颜色方案### 内置颜色方案Vim 自带了一些基础的颜色方案,可以通过以下命令查看所有可用选项:```vim :colorscheme ```输入该命令后,Vim 会列出所有已安装的颜色方案列表。例如,经典的 "desert" 和 "default" 都是内置方案。#### 示例:切换到默认颜色方案 ```vim :colorscheme default ```### 安装第三方颜色方案如果内置颜色方案无法满足需求,可以考虑安装第三方提供的颜色方案。以下是两种常见的安装方式:#### 方法一:手动下载并放置 1. 访问 GitHub 或其他开源平台,搜索 Vim 颜色方案仓库。 2. 下载所需文件,并将其解压到 `~/.vim/colors` 文件夹中。 3. 在 `.vimrc` 文件中添加如下行以启用:```vimcolorscheme ```#### 方法二:使用插件管理工具 推荐使用 Vundle、Pathogen 或 Vim-Plug 等插件管理工具简化安装过程。例如,使用 Vim-Plug 安装颜色方案: ```vim Plug 'chriskempson/tomorrow-theme' ``` 然后运行 `:PlugInstall` 命令完成安装。---## 常用的 Vim 颜色方案插件与资源### 1. Tomorrow Theme Tomorrow Theme 是一个非常受欢迎的颜色方案集合,包含多种主题(如 Tomorrow Night),适合喜欢深色背景的开发者。安装方法: ```vim Plug 'chriskempson/tomorrow-theme' ```### 2. Solarized Solarized 是一套优雅且一致的色彩方案,支持浅色和深色模式。它不仅适用于 Vim,还被许多其他工具采用。安装方法: ```vim Plug 'altercation/vim-colors-solarized' ```### 3. Nord Nord 是由 JetBrains 开发的一套现代化颜色方案,灵感来源于极地地区的自然景观。它的设计注重简约和功能性。安装方法: ```vim Plug 'arcticicestudio/nord-vim' ```### 4. Monokai Monokai 是一款经典的颜色方案,以深色调为主,深受前端开发者喜爱。安装方法: ```vim Plug 'w0ng/vim-monokai' ```---## 实际应用中的最佳实践1.

根据工作环境调整

:白天使用浅色主题,夜晚切换至深色主题,以保护视力。 2.

结合语法高亮

:确保颜色方案与语法高亮插件兼容,避免出现冲突或不协调的现象。 3.

定期更新方案

:随着项目需求变化,及时更换更适合的颜色方案。 4.

测试与反馈

:尝试多个颜色方案后,记录下最符合自己习惯的那一款,并不断优化。---## 总结Vim 颜色方案(Vimcolor)是提升开发体验的关键要素之一。无论是选择内置方案还是第三方插件,都应基于个人喜好和技术需求进行调整。通过合理配置颜色方案,我们可以更高效地完成代码编写任务,同时享受更加舒适的视觉效果。如果你对 Vimcolor 感兴趣,不妨从内置方案开始探索,逐步尝试更多优秀的第三方插件,找到最适合自己的那一款!

vimcolor

简介Vim 是一个功能强大的文本编辑器,广泛应用于开发、配置管理和文档编写等领域。它以其高度可定制性和丰富的插件生态系统著称。在 Vim 中,颜色方案(Color Scheme)是提升代码可读性、提高开发效率的重要工具之一。Vimcolor 指的是用户通过配置或使用第三方插件为 Vim 设置的色彩主题。本文将详细介绍 Vim 颜色方案的基本概念、如何自定义颜色方案以及一些常用的 Vimcolor 插件和资源。---

Vim 颜色方案的基础知识

什么是颜色方案?Vim 的颜色方案是指用于设置编辑器界面外观的一组配色规则。这些规则包括但不限于语法高亮、状态栏颜色、菜单背景等。通过合理选择颜色方案,开发者可以显著改善代码阅读体验,尤其是在长时间编码时减少视觉疲劳。

颜色方案的作用1. **增强代码可读性**:通过不同的颜色区分变量、函数、注释等内容,使代码逻辑更加清晰。 2. **个性化定制**:每个开发者都有自己的偏好,颜色方案提供了高度自由度来满足个性化需求。 3. **提升工作效率**:合适的颜色搭配可以降低注意力分散的风险,帮助开发者专注于代码本身。---

如何自定义 Vim 颜色方案

内置颜色方案Vim 自带了一些基础的颜色方案,可以通过以下命令查看所有可用选项:```vim :colorscheme ```输入该命令后,Vim 会列出所有已安装的颜色方案列表。例如,经典的 "desert" 和 "default" 都是内置方案。

示例:切换到默认颜色方案 ```vim :colorscheme default ```

安装第三方颜色方案如果内置颜色方案无法满足需求,可以考虑安装第三方提供的颜色方案。以下是两种常见的安装方式:

方法一:手动下载并放置 1. 访问 GitHub 或其他开源平台,搜索 Vim 颜色方案仓库。 2. 下载所需文件,并将其解压到 `~/.vim/colors` 文件夹中。 3. 在 `.vimrc` 文件中添加如下行以启用:```vimcolorscheme ```

方法二:使用插件管理工具 推荐使用 Vundle、Pathogen 或 Vim-Plug 等插件管理工具简化安装过程。例如,使用 Vim-Plug 安装颜色方案: ```vim Plug 'chriskempson/tomorrow-theme' ``` 然后运行 `:PlugInstall` 命令完成安装。---

常用的 Vim 颜色方案插件与资源

1. Tomorrow Theme Tomorrow Theme 是一个非常受欢迎的颜色方案集合,包含多种主题(如 Tomorrow Night),适合喜欢深色背景的开发者。安装方法: ```vim Plug 'chriskempson/tomorrow-theme' ```

2. Solarized Solarized 是一套优雅且一致的色彩方案,支持浅色和深色模式。它不仅适用于 Vim,还被许多其他工具采用。安装方法: ```vim Plug 'altercation/vim-colors-solarized' ```

3. Nord Nord 是由 JetBrains 开发的一套现代化颜色方案,灵感来源于极地地区的自然景观。它的设计注重简约和功能性。安装方法: ```vim Plug 'arcticicestudio/nord-vim' ```

4. Monokai Monokai 是一款经典的颜色方案,以深色调为主,深受前端开发者喜爱。安装方法: ```vim Plug 'w0ng/vim-monokai' ```---

实际应用中的最佳实践1. **根据工作环境调整**:白天使用浅色主题,夜晚切换至深色主题,以保护视力。 2. **结合语法高亮**:确保颜色方案与语法高亮插件兼容,避免出现冲突或不协调的现象。 3. **定期更新方案**:随着项目需求变化,及时更换更适合的颜色方案。 4. **测试与反馈**:尝试多个颜色方案后,记录下最符合自己习惯的那一款,并不断优化。---

总结Vim 颜色方案(Vimcolor)是提升开发体验的关键要素之一。无论是选择内置方案还是第三方插件,都应基于个人喜好和技术需求进行调整。通过合理配置颜色方案,我们可以更高效地完成代码编写任务,同时享受更加舒适的视觉效果。如果你对 Vimcolor 感兴趣,不妨从内置方案开始探索,逐步尝试更多优秀的第三方插件,找到最适合自己的那一款!

标签列表